| description: |
The epitope sequence is from the reference cited: Stahl and Prusiner (1991) FASEB J 5: 2799-2807 [PMID: 1916104].
The epitope-specific mAb recognized PrP from untreated and PK-treated total brain lysates from scrapie-infected sheep. The mAb recognized the diglycosylated, monoglycosylated, and unglycosylated PrPSc forms.
